Output 08dda83406a8bff53c91b84e24eeea8ef1fba44c34f86df8e844ad9195245d75:12

value
93046581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f4a67686945fd4c766a86949fbc3329475e9029 OP_EQUAL
address
MCDD883xnMLfZ4fnZuWk98u7ExPaoJsUkU
transaction
08dda83406a8bff53c91b84e24eeea8ef1fba44c34f86df8e844ad9195245d75
spent
true